Solar Chromospheric Plages in H-alpha represent a thermal dissipative response to the underlying magnetic field. In this study we track the daily variation of active region and quiet-sun plages areas and the underlying magnetic fields, during 2002-2009. In this poster, we present the methodology used to understand this variation as a function of the magnetic field. We present variations of plage intensities and ares over the solar cycle and examine their cyclical and non-cyclical patterns.
